Transaction 3aaeb75f99019d2a4cfa39101391cf3215a143c4229eeed27fc9b3f09381b81f

1 Input
2 Outputs
  • 3aaeb75f99019d2a4cfa39101391cf3215a143c4229eeed27fc9b3f09381b81f:0
  • value  1443680
    address  1JtWuP24x681xEQv1CBWuAPkTGoiDspwst
  • 3aaeb75f99019d2a4cfa39101391cf3215a143c4229eeed27fc9b3f09381b81f:1
  • value  100000
    address  3EgNK6Caj4JF8M36UCXUt4VokuDWuxdd1C